On the rise, indeed!<\/p>\n<p>Bread, too, is on one of its cyclical rises, as the fear of gluten and carbs has leveled off, and folks have gotten a better handle on their legitimate food sensitivities. The bread community, both its artisan and mass-production sectors, has shifted its focus to healthier whole grain options as well as to sustainable agricultural models. As one of the symposium\u2019s speakers, Tom Gumpel, vice president of culinary and bakery innovation at Panera Bread pointed out, his company has recently re-energized its commitment to bread as the foundation of its menu, and is soon to release a new generation of better-for-you (and more importantly, better tasting) breads. After all, he told us, \u201cThe name <em>Panera<\/em> comes from two root words, <em>pan<\/em> &#8211;Spanish for bread &#8212; and <em>era &#8212; <\/em>Latin for &#8220;the age of.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>So yes, he asserted, we believe this still is the \u201cage of bread.\u201d Or, as I have often been quoted as saying, \u201cBread has been around for over 6,000 years; it\u2019s not going away.\u201d<\/p>\n<div id=\"attachment_4073\" style=\"width: 394px\" class=\"wp-caption alignleft\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-4073\" class=\" wp-image-4073\" src=\"https:\/\/www.fornobravo.com\/pizzaquest\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/2\/2017\/05\/IMG_0316-300x225.jpg\" alt=\"On The Rise: The 2017 Johnson &amp; Wales University International Symposium on Bread.\" width=\"384\" height=\"288\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.fornobravo.com\/pizzaquest\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/2\/2017\/05\/IMG_0316-300x225.jpg 300w, https:\/\/www.fornobravo.com\/pizzaquest\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/2\/2017\/05\/IMG_0316-768x576.jpg 768w, https:\/\/www.fornobravo.com\/pizzaquest\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/2\/2017\/05\/IMG_0316-1024x768.jpg 1024w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 384px) 100vw, 384px\" \/><p id=\"caption-attachment-4073\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">On The Rise: The 2017 Johnson &amp; Wales University International Symposium on Bread.<\/p><\/div>\n<p>Johnson &amp; Wales University has four campuses nationwide and, between them, has the most published and decorated bread faculty of any institution in the country, and perhaps in the world.
